Git – 创建分支后的更改
在本文中,我们将介绍如何查看自创建分支以来所做的更改。
阅读更多:Git 教程
查看分支的更改历史
在使用Git进行版本控制时,我们经常会创建和切换分支进行开发工作。有时候,我们可能想要查看自从创建分支以来所做的所有更改,以便了解我们的工作进展和代码更新情况。Git提供了一些命令和工具来帮助我们实现这一目的。
git log
首先,我们可以使用git log
命令查看当前分支的提交历史。这个命令会列出每次提交的信息,包括提交的作者、日期、提交消息等。我们可以使用git log
加上一些选项来过滤和定制输出结果。
例如,要查看自从创建分支以来的所有提交历史,我们可以使用以下命令:
<branch_name>
是我们要查看的分支名。这个命令会按时间顺序列出自从创建分支以来的所有提交,包括合并提交和其他分支合并到当前分支的提交。
git diff
除了查看提交历史外,我们还可以使用git diff
命令来查看当前分支与另一个分支之间的区别。这个命令会显示两个分支之间的差异,包括添加、删除和修改过的文件。
要查看自从创建分支以来所做的更改,我们可以使用以下命令:
<branch_name>
是我们要查看的分支名,<target_branch>
是我们要比较的目标分支名。这个命令会显示两个分支之间的所有更改,包括文件的差异、添加和删除的行以及具体的代码更改。
示例
让我们通过一个简单的示例来说明如何查看创建分支以来的更改。
- 首先,我们在主分支(通常是
master
)上创建一个新的开发分支。可以使用以下命令创建一个名为feature-branch
的分支:
- 接下来,我们切换到开发分支,并在这个分支上进行一些修改和提交。
- 现在,我们可以使用
git log
命令查看自创建feature-branch
分支以来的提交历史。
这将显示自创建分支以来的所有提交历史,按时间顺序排列。
- 如果我们要查看
feature-branch
分支与master
分支之间的差异,可以使用git diff
命令。
这将显示两个分支之间的所有差异,包括文件的差异、添加和删除的行以及代码更改。
总结
通过使用git log
和git diff
命令,我们可以轻松查看自创建分支以来的更改。git log
命令显示了提交历史,而git diff
命令显示了文件和代码的差异。这些命令为我们提供了更好的了解代码更新和工作进展的方式,有助于协作开发和版本控制。
在我们的示例中,我们创建了一个新的开发分支,并进行了一些修改和提交。使用git log
命令,我们可以查看所有的提交历史。使用git diff
命令,我们可以查看feature-branch
分支与master
分支之间的所有差异。
希望本文提供了有关如何查看创建分支以来的更改的基本指导。通过使用git log
和git diff
命令,我们可以轻松地获取到我们所需的信息。
但是值得注意的是,git log
和git diff
命令只能显示当前分支的更改历史和差异,并不能显示其他分支对当前分支的影响。如果想要查看其他分支对当前分支的修改和更改,可以使用git merge
命令将其他分支合并到当前分支,然后再次使用git log
和git diff
命令来查看对比结果。
除了上述命令之外,Git还有其他一些工具和选项可以帮助我们更好地查看分支的更改历史和差异。例如,可以使用图形化的工具如GitKraken、SourceTree等来可视化显示分支的更改历史和差异。
总之,了解如何查看创建分支以来的更改对于进行协作开发和版本控制非常重要。通过使用Git提供的命令和工具,我们可以方便地跟踪和了解代码的更新情况,确保团队的工作进展顺利进行。
总结
本文介绍了如何查看创建分支以来的更改。我们使用了git log
命令来查看分支的提交历史,并通过git diff
命令来比较两个分支之间的差异。这些命令可以帮助我们了解代码的更新情况,方便团队协作和版本控制。
虽然本文只介绍了基础的Git命令,但这些命令已经足够满足我们日常的开发需求。如果进一步对Git的使用有更深入的探索和学习,可以查阅相关的文档和教程,深入了解Git的高级功能和工作流程。
Git作为一个强大而又灵活的版本控制系统,可以帮助我们更高效地进行项目管理和开发工作。只要掌握了基本的Git命令和工具,我们就可以更好地利用这个工具来管理和控制我们的代码。希望本文对大家在Git分支管理方面有所帮助!